Stockholders
Individuals or entities that own shares in a corporation, giving them rights to dividends and a say in company affairs.
Stockholders' Equity
The residual interest in the assets of a corporation after deducting liabilities, representing ownership interest.
Paid-In Capital
The total amount of cash and other assets that shareholders have given a company in exchange for stock.
Retained Earnings
The accumulated portion of net income not distributed to shareholders and reinvested in the business.
